VMware挂载ISCSI存储实战指南
vmware 挂载iscsi

首页 2025-02-24 15:19:41



VMware中高效挂载iSCSI存储:优化存储性能与资源管理的必备指南 在当今的数字化时代,企业对于数据存储的需求日益增长,高效、可靠且可扩展的存储解决方案成为了IT基础设施中的核心组件

    VMware虚拟化平台,凭借其强大的资源管理和灵活性,成为了众多企业构建云环境和数据中心的首选

    而在VMware环境中,iSCSI(Internet Small Computer System Interface)作为一种基于IP协议的存储网络技术,以其成本效益高、兼容性强和易于部署的特点,成为了连接VMware虚拟机和物理存储设备的桥梁

    本文将深入探讨如何在VMware环境中高效挂载iSCSI存储,从而优化存储性能,提升资源管理水平

     一、iSCSI技术概述 iSCSI是一种将SCSI(小型计算机系统接口)块数据传输映射到TCP/IP网络上的标准协议

    它允许通过以太网网络,将远程的存储设备(如磁盘阵列、NAS设备)作为本地磁盘一样挂载到服务器上,极大地扩展了存储资源的灵活性和可用性

    在VMware环境中,iSCSI不仅能够帮助企业降低成本(利用现有的以太网基础设施),还能实现存储资源的集中管理和动态扩展,满足不断增长的业务需求

     二、准备工作:环境评估与规划 在正式挂载iSCSI存储之前,充分的准备工作至关重要

    这包括: 1.网络评估:确保网络带宽和延迟能够满足iSCSI存储的性能要求

    通常,建议使用千兆或万兆以太网连接,以减少数据传输时的瓶颈

     2.存储阵列配置:根据业务需求配置iSCSI目标(Target)和逻辑单元号(LUN),确保存储阵列已正确配置并可通过网络访问

     3.VMware ESXi主机配置:检查并更新VMware ESXi主机的固件和驱动程序,确保兼容性

    同时,确认主机上的网络适配器已启用VMkernel网络,用于iSCSI流量

     4.安全性考量:启用CHAP(Challenge-Handshake Authentication Protocol)认证,增强iSCSI会话的安全性,防止未经授权的访问

     三、挂载iSCSI存储步骤详解 1. 在VMware vSphere Client中配置iSCSI软件适配器 - 登录vSphere Client,选择目标ESXi主机

     - 进入“配置”选项卡,选择“存储”下的“适配器”,点击“新建适配器”

     - 选择“VMware iSCSI Software Adapter”,完成创建

     2. 配置iSCSI动态发现或静态目标 - 动态发现:适用于iSCSI目标IP地址可能变化的环境

    在iSCSI软件适配器设置中,启用动态发现,并添加iSCSI目标所在的DNS或DHCP服务器的IP地址

     - 静态目标:适用于iSCSI目标IP地址固定的情况

    在适配器设置中,手动添加目标的IP地址、端口(默认3260)以及LUN信息

     3. 扫描iSCSI目标并连接 - 返回iSCSI软件适配器的主界面,点击“重新扫描”以发现网络上的iSCSI目标

     - 选择已发现的目标,点击“连接”以建立会话

    如果启用了CHAP认证,需输入相应的用户名和密码

     4. 在VMware中挂载LUN - 连接成功后,iSCSI存储的LUN将出现在“数据存储”列表中,但此时尚未格式化或分配给任何虚拟机

     - 右键点击目标LUN,选择“新建数据存储”或“扩展现有数据存储”,根据需求进行配置

     - 完成数据存储创建后,即可在虚拟机配置中,将该数据存储作为虚拟硬盘的存放位置,实现存储资源的有效利用

     四、性能优化与资源管理 挂载iSCSI存储只是第一步,如何最大化其性能并有效管理资源同样重要

     1. 路径优化与多路径I/O - 配置VMware的多路径I/O(MPIO)功能,以提高存储访问的可靠性和性能

    通过MPIO,可以在不同物理路径上并行传输数据,减少单点故障风险,同时提升吞吐量

     - 确保存储阵列和VMware ESXi主机均支持MPIO,并在两端正确配置

     2. 存储I/O控制 - 利用VMware的存储I/O控制(Storage I/O Control,SIOC)功能,根据业务优先级动态调整存储资源分配

    SIOC可以帮助防止单个虚拟机占用过多I/O资源,影响其他虚拟机性能

     - 设定I/O份额和限制,确保关键业务应用获得足够的存储带宽

     3. 监控与故障排查 - 持续监控iSCSI存储的性能指标,如延迟、吞吐量、IOPS等,及时发现并解决潜在问题

     - 利用VMware vCenter Server的监控工具,如vRealize Operations或ESXi主机的内置监控功能,实现存储资源的可视化管理和预警

     - 对于出现的连接中断、性能下降等问题,应迅速定位原因,可能是网络问题、存储阵列故障或配置错误等,并采取相应措施解决

     五、总结 在VMware环境中高效挂载iSCSI存储,是构建高性能、可扩展数据中心的关键步骤之一

    通过细致的准备工作、规范的挂载流程以及持续的性能优化与资源管理,企业能够充分利用iSCSI技术的优势,满足日益增长的存储需求,同时保持系统的稳定性和安全性

    随着技术的不断进步,未来的iSCSI存储解决方案将更加智能化、自动化,为企业数字化转型提供更加坚实的支撑

    因此,对于IT团队而言,不断学习和掌握最新的存储技术和最佳实践,将是持续提升业务连续性和竞争力的关键所在

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道